Assertion: The average and instantaneous velocities have same value in a uniform motion.
Reason: In uniform motion, the velocity of an object increases uniformly.
Text Solution
Verified by ExpertsThe correct answer is:
C
: An object is said to be in uniform motion if it undergoes equal displacement in equal
intervals of time.

and
.
Thus, in uniform motion average and instantaneous velocities have same value.
